Hi, I’m Debbie – a Wellington (New Zealand) based designer working with organisations that are making a meaningful difference. I partner with non-profits to bring clarity to their communication and care to how their work is presented. Whether it’s a report, a funding proposal, or a piece of everyday collateral, I focus on making information easier to understand, more engaging to read, and thoughtfully designed to reflect the value of the work behind it. Because when something is clearly communicated and well presented, it doesn’t just look better – it’s more likely to be trusted, supported, and funded. Over the past 20 years, I’ve worked across agencies, in-house roles, and run my own print business – giving me a practical understanding of both design and production. Today, I work from my home studio, collaborating closely with clients and contributing where I can add the most value. I’m drawn to projects that feel purposeful, and I take a thoughtful, considered approach to every piece of work – listening carefully, asking the right questions, and aiming to make the process feel straightforward and collaborative. Outside of work, you’ll usually find me with family and friends – often outdoors, on or near the sea, with a small child and a puppy not far behind.

Work Experience

Graphic Design, Director at Weaver Creative Ltd
January 1, 2012 - Present
Self-employed graphic designer running my own design business since 2012. I manage the full cycle from brainstorming, creative design to production and formatting of collateral such as large reports and promotional materials. Worked with international organisations based in Geneva and local New Zealand charities, creating visually appealing and effective communications inspiring reader action.
Graphic Designer, Director at Porirua Print Company
January 1, 2012 - September 3, 2014
Served as a graphic design director, leading design projects and managing client needs in print production environments.
Designer, Mac Operator at Ocean Design
January 1, 2007 - September 3, 2014
Worked as a designer and Mac operator supporting creative design and accurate layout work, contributing to the production of client materials.
